数据丢失常常令人措手不及,无论是个人资料还是企业机密,都会带来严重后果。有了数据恢复源码,解决这些问题不再是难事。这篇文章将深入探讨数据恢复源码的原理、优势和其如何帮助用户快速、有效地恢复丢失的数据。
数据恢复,源码,数据恢复软件,数据恢复工具,数据恢复技术,数据丢失,数据修复,硬盘恢复
在如今这个信息爆炸的时代,数据无疑是最有价值的资产之一。无论是个人用户还是企业组织,几乎每天都在生成和处理大量的电子数据。意外的数据丢失问题却时常发生,诸如误删除、病毒攻击、硬盘故障等原因,都会导致重要的数据瞬间消失。面对这样的危机,普通用户往往手足无措,企业则可能蒙受巨大损失。
数据丢失是否意味着彻底的不可挽回?答案当然是否定的。数据恢复源码正是解决这一问题的终极武器。所谓数据恢复源码,是指通过编程语言开发的、能够执行数据恢复操作的底层代码。这些源码可以对损坏、丢失的数据进行扫描、提取和修复,从而将宝贵的信息恢复到原始状态。
数据恢复源码的应用领域非常广泛。它不仅能够应对因误操作导致的数据丢失,还能有效处理因硬件损坏、文件系统错误、病毒感染甚至是恶意攻击等问题引发的复杂数据损坏情况。无论是个人文件还是企业的商业机密,数据恢复源码都能提供极具价值的支持。
很多人会好奇,数据恢复源码究竟是如何运作的?它背后的原理并不复杂。事实上,许多数据即便在表面上被删除或损坏,实际上在存储介质上仍然以某种形式存在。数据恢复源码通过扫描硬盘、内存卡等存储设备的未分配空间、坏扇区或丢失的文件片段,将这些“隐形”的数据片段重新组合起来,恢复成完整的文件。换句话说,即使你的文件已不再显示在桌面上,源码仍有机会将其找回。
数据恢复源码不仅仅局限于文件恢复,它的能力还可以扩展到整个操作系统的修复、分区表的重建以及数据库修复等复杂任务。正是因为数据恢复源码的强大功能,它在专业技术领域中备受推崇,不少数据恢复软件和服务商都依赖这些底层代码,帮助用户进行数据修复工作。
当然,数据恢复并非一蹴而就。在执行数据恢复前,必须明确数据丢失的原因和损坏程度,以选择最适合的恢复策略。某些情况下,使用不当的恢复工具反而可能造成二次损坏,使原本可以挽回的数据彻底丢失。因此,掌握数据恢复源码的基本操作和使用技巧显得尤为重要。
拥有一套可靠的数据恢复源码,不仅能够应对常见的数据丢失情况,还可以通过定制化功能满足不同场景下的特殊需求。例如,针对数据库故障或系统崩溃造成的数据丢失,开发者可以通过修改源码中的算法逻辑,专门设计恢复流程,以最大化恢复成功率。这种灵活性和可扩展性是市面上普通数据恢复软件所无法比拟的。
市面上很多开源数据恢复源码项目,如TestDisk和PhotoRec等,提供了强大的恢复功能,它们能够针对不同的文件系统格式和存储介质进行精准恢复。通过这些源码,用户不仅可以直接恢复误删除的文件,还可以修复损坏的分区和引导记录,甚至还能从已格式化的存储设备中找回丢失的文件。开源项目虽然强大,但其操作门槛相对较高,普通用户在使用时往往会感到棘手。因此,选择合适的恢复工具和服务显得尤为重要。
除了开源项目,许多商业软件也在开发时使用了数据恢复源码作为核心技术,例如EaseUS、Recuva等工具。这些工具通过用户友好的界面和自动化的操作简化了数据恢复过程,让即使没有编程经验的用户也能轻松找回丢失的文件。背后的技术本质上是通过源码的深度优化和流程的自动化实现的,而源码则是其技术创新和功能实现的基础。
使用数据恢复源码来开发或操作数据恢复工具时,依然需要考虑数据安全和隐私保护问题。特别是在企业级应用场景中,敏感数据的恢复过程必须确保信息的完整性和保密性。因此,开发者在使用数据恢复源码时,必须遵循严格的行业标准和安全协议,确保恢复过程不涉及数据泄露或二次损坏。源码的编写和优化过程中也需要格外注意数据的加密和存储方式,以防止恶意攻击或人为疏漏导致的数据丢失。
数据恢复源码不仅是解决数据丢失问题的有效途径,还是开发专业数据恢复工具的关键技术。对于技术人员而言,掌握数据恢复源码的使用和开发能力,可以为其技术生涯带来巨大的价值。对于普通用户而言,了解数据恢复源码的基本原理和作用,也能够在紧急时刻帮助自己或企业减少数据丢失带来的损失。
无论是个人用户还是企业级应用,数据的安全性和可恢复性都应当被重视。而数据恢复源码作为数据恢复的“幕后英雄”,将在未来的技术发展中继续扮演不可或缺的重要角色。